Perovskite materials have emerged as a significant area of research within renewable energy studies due to their promising optoelectronic properties and efficiency potential in photovoltaic applications. Contemporary scientific investigations increasingly focus on improving device stability, scalability, and energy conversion efficiency to support the transition toward sustainable energy infrastructures.
